网络封包助手是什么?如何使用它进行数据抓包?
随着互联网的普及,网络通信已经成为我们日常生活中不可或缺的一部分。在这个过程中,网络封包助手(Packet Sniffer)作为一种强大的网络分析工具,可以帮助我们了解网络通信的细节,从而更好地保障网络安全。本文将详细介绍网络封包助手是什么,以及如何使用它进行数据抓包。
一、网络封包助手是什么?
网络封包助手,又称网络封包分析器,是一种用于捕获、分析和解码网络封包的工具。它能够实时监控网络中的数据传输过程,记录下所有经过的数据封包,并对其进行详细的分析。通过分析这些封包,我们可以了解网络通信的细节,如数据传输的协议、数据内容、传输速度等。
网络封包助手广泛应用于网络故障排查、网络安全监控、网络性能优化等领域。以下是一些常见的网络封包助手:
1. Wireshark:一款开源的网络封包分析工具,功能强大,支持多种操作系统。
2. Fiddler:一款易于使用的网络封包分析工具,适用于Windows系统。
3. tcpdump:一款功能强大的网络封包分析工具,适用于Linux和Unix系统。
二、如何使用网络封包助手进行数据抓包?
以下以Wireshark为例,介绍如何使用网络封包助手进行数据抓包。
1. 安装Wireshark
首先,我们需要下载并安装Wireshark。由于Wireshark是开源软件,可以在其官方网站(https://www.wireshark.org/)下载最新版本。安装过程较为简单,按照提示操作即可。
2. 启动Wireshark
安装完成后,双击Wireshark图标启动程序。在启动界面,选择合适的接口进行数据抓包。一般情况下,选择“以太网”接口即可。
3. 配置过滤器
在Wireshark界面,我们可以通过过滤器来筛选感兴趣的数据封包。例如,要抓取HTTP协议的数据封包,可以在过滤器栏输入“http”。
4. 开始抓包
设置好过滤器后,点击“开始捕获”按钮,Wireshark将开始实时监控网络中的数据传输。此时,我们可以看到所有经过的数据封包。
5. 分析封包
在封包列表中,我们可以查看每个封包的详细信息,如源IP地址、目标IP地址、端口号、协议类型、数据内容等。通过分析这些信息,我们可以了解网络通信的细节。
6. 停止抓包
当抓取到足够的数据封包后,点击“停止捕获”按钮结束数据抓包。
三、相关问答
1. 问:网络封包助手有哪些用途?
答:网络封包助手主要用于网络故障排查、网络安全监控、网络性能优化、网络协议研究等领域。
2. 问:如何选择合适的网络封包助手?
答:选择网络封包助手时,应考虑以下因素:操作系统兼容性、功能需求、易用性、社区支持等。
3. 问:使用网络封包助手进行数据抓包时,需要注意什么?
答:使用网络封包助手进行数据抓包时,需要注意以下几点:
a. 尊重网络安全,不要非法抓包。
b. 注意保护个人隐私,不要抓取敏感数据。
c. 合理使用网络资源,避免过度抓包。
d. 在抓包过程中,注意观察网络状态,避免影响正常网络通信。
网络封包助手是一种强大的网络分析工具,可以帮助我们深入了解网络通信的细节。通过本文的介绍,相信大家对网络封包助手有了更深入的了解。在实际应用中,希望大家能够合理使用网络封包助手,为网络安全和性能优化贡献力量。